Coming late to the party, but I think there's still plenty of fun to be had here.

As with many things, I'm of two minds (probably several minds, actually) about canon issues. As a fanfic writer, I've been devoted to only two fandoms -- HP and Star Trek: Voyager. With HP, although I read the books as they came out (starting with OoP), I didn't actually join fandom until 2008. So I never had the disappointment of seeing new canon upend a preferred theory of mine. I did have that experience with VOY, though, as the characterization became more erratic with each new season, and hoped-for plot lines didn't develop. But in a lot of ways, the weaker canon got, the better it was for fandom: there was so much to fix and redo, so many opportunities for fanficcers. So I guess I don't really mind either situation -- new canon or no new canon, just as long as people stick around the fandom.

That's sort of how I feel about Pottermore, too. Otoh, I am disappointed by the various backstories JKR has provided: shallow, stereotypical, heteronormative. Otoh, the PM stories have given me a lot to play with as a writer. I really enjoy finding ways to incorporate new canon into my head canon. I always prefer to make my characters as canon as possible at the same time that I make them my own, and it's a fun challenge to try to bring my own canon and official canon into sync. (Of course, I'm also happy just to ignore PM when it suits me. And book canon, too, if I want.)

In RL as well as fandom, I am a person who sticks with things -- jobs, friends, TV shows, book series, etc -- usually to the bitter end, often long after they have ceased to be good. So I'll be in HP in one form or another forever, I suppose. Same with VOY. That fandom died a quick death after official canon ended, but I still poke around in it from time to time.
